> Hi - are the footnotes near the bottom of the page? Try expanding the page's
> text frame and see if that does anything.
> OR
> Does the table have a lot of space after it that's constraining it?
> OR
> Select the page's text frame and do a ctrl-a. Maybe there's an errant box or
> frame on the page.

> Hi Dan,
> Yeah I’ve tried that too and I’m just at my wit’s end. After I hit a return 
> from
> the last table footnote, no matter what type of tag I select with point and 
> click,
> and then press enter to start a new line and start another tag, it’s like the 
> hold
> of the table footnote will not go away. It’s like FrameMaker won’t let me 
> start
> any new tag after a table footnote. It’s stuck thinking everything that 
> follows
> should be kept with the table footnotes
> 
> I’ve given up for now and have just manually numbered the footnotes
> because there’s only four of them and there’s no expectation that they’ll
> change at all. However, I still would like to know why after a table footnote
> when you hit return, and then try to point and click and setting new tag at 
> the
> pilcrow, Framemaker isn’t recognizing the new tag‘s properties. It appears to
> stay stuck in table footnote mode.

> > Poor man's workaround: what about putting an empty paragraph after the
> final footnote and THEN the paragraph style that is tagged to start a new
> page? Whatever is clinging to the final footnote may stick with the empty
> paragraph rather than the paragraph starting the next page.
> >
> > Not elegant, I realize, but...
